The AENB Controllership team within American Express is responsible for overseeing and managing the accounting activities primarily for American Express National Bank (“AENB”) – a legal entity which comprises a significant portion of the American Express business. Broadly, the Controllership team ensures the integrity of the Bank’s financial results in accordance with U.S. GAAP, provides an effective control environment over financial reporting, works to eliminate controllable financial risk, and supports growth in the business while balancing control and compliance.
We work extensively with other Finance colleagues and subject matter experts, AENB teams and leaders, business partners, General Counsel’s Office, and various regulatory agencies (i.e. FRB and OCC), among others. The team is committed to excellence, talent development, diversity and inclusion, encouraging work/life balance, and timely recognition of colleagues.
This position is part of the AENB Controllership team and plays a key role in helping the team meet its objectives. The accounting manager takes primary ownership and responsibility for the financial accounting function, including:
- Coordinating and managing the general accounting function, including accuracy of the ledger accounts and resultant financial statements
- Directing the financial accounting close
- Leading a team of two accounting professionals supporting accounting functions and research and clearance reconciliation processes for AENB products and accounts
- Supporting the annual financial statement and disclosure preparation process
- Supervising the completion of journal entries and other monthly closing activities
- Evaluating controls and identifying and implementing process improvements, ensuring compliance with SOX 404 and FDICIA internal control requirements
- Providing accounting support on special projects related to key business and financial initiatives.
